PEPC Verdict: “Judgment will deepen Nigeria’s democracy” – Afenifere

The pan-Yoruba socio-cultural and political organisation, Afenifere, has congratulated President Ahmed Bola Tinubu on his victory at the Presidential Electoral Court (PEPC), stressing that judgment will deepen democracy.

A press statement signed by the organisation’s National Publicity Secretary, Comrade Jare Ajayi, quoted the leader of Afenifere, Pa Reuben Fasoranti, as expressing delight at the victory of President Tinubu and Vice-President Kashim Shettima at the judgment given on Wednesday.

In its congratulating message, Afenifere stated that the judgment which further validated the electoral victory of February 25th, should be seen not only as an indication of growing democracy in the country, but also a challenge on the present administration to actualise various promises contained in the Renewed Hope manifesto presented to Nigerians in 2022 and 2023.

The statement further read in part: “As indicated in our congratulatory message when you, Asiwaju Bola Tinubu, was declared winner of this year’s presidential election, your victory raises a lot of hope and you cannot afford to fail Nigerians. “Going by the steps he has taken so far; we believe that he is setting the country on a sound footing for progress”.

The Afenifere leader noted that the pains occasioned by the withdrawal of fuel subsidy should be soothed as quickly as possible so that “Nigeria can begin to enjoy life more abundant and good welfare that they deserve”.
